Why Are New Siding Products Superior to the Older Ones?

Most homeowners recognize the fact Minnesota’s weather conditions affect siding materials. Both cold and hot weather cause problems with most siding materials. Expansion and contraction as temperatures fluctuate cause seams to separate and water to enter areas behind siding products. While caulking and other products are designed to deal with that issue, problems almost always develop at some point. The new siding products from James Hardie, Certainteed, and other providers were developed to minimize the amount of expansion and contraction.

Some older siding products also tended to deteriorate faster than originally anticipated. Newer siding products also are expected to last longer than their predecessors, meaning it shouldn’t be necessary to replace newer products for years.
